Leer en inglés

Compartir a través de


DÍA

Se aplica a:columna Calculadatabla calculadaMedidacálculo visual

Devuelve el día del mes, un número comprendido entre 1 y 31.

Sintaxis

DAY(<date>)  

Parámetros

Término Definición
date Una fecha en formato datetime o una representación de texto de una fecha.

Valor devuelto

Número entero que indica el día del mes.

Observaciones

  • La función DAY toma como argumento la fecha del día que intenta encontrar. Las fechas se pueden proporcionar a la función mediante otra función de fecha, mediante una expresión que devuelve una fecha o escribiendo una fecha en un formato de datetime. También puede escribir una fecha en uno de los formatos de cadena aceptados para las fechas.

  • Los valores devueltos por las funciones YEAR, MONTH y DAY serán valores gregorianos independientemente del formato de presentación para el valor de fecha proporcionado. Por ejemplo, si el formato de presentación de la fecha proporcionada es Hijri, los valores devueltos para las funciones YEAR, MONTH y DAY serán valores asociados a la fecha gregoriana equivalente.

  • Cuando el argumento date es una representación de texto de la fecha, la función day usa la configuración regional y de fecha y hora del equipo cliente para comprender el valor de texto para realizar la conversión. Si la configuración de fecha y hora actual representa fechas con el formato mes/día/año, la cadena "1/8/2009", se interpreta como un valor de datetime equivalente al 8 de enero de 2009 y la función devuelve 8. Sin embargo, si la configuración actual de fecha y hora representa fechas con el formato Día,Mes/Año, la misma cadena se interpretaría como un valor de datetime equivalente al 1 de agosto de 2009 y la función devuelve 1.

Ejemplo: Obtención del día a partir de una columna de fecha

La fórmula siguiente devuelve el día de la fecha de la columna [Birthdate].

= DAY([Birthdate])  

Ejemplo: Obtención del día a partir de una fecha de cadena

Las fórmulas siguientes devuelven el día, 4, utilizando fechas que se han proporcionado como cadenas en un formato de texto aceptado.

= DAY("3-4-1007")  
= DAY("March 4 2007")  

Ejemplo: Uso de un valor de día como una condición

La siguiente expresión devuelve el día en que se realizó cada pedido de venta y marca la fila como un artículo de venta promocional si el pedido se realizó el 10 del mes.

= IF( DAY([SalesDate])=10,"promotion","")  

funciones de fecha y hora
función TODAY
de función DATE de